Red Star Baking Yeast, Vacuum Packed, 2 Pounds (32 ounces – 908 g) $5.48 High quality yeast great to use for all baking. Active Dry Yeast is cake yeast in a semi-dormant state. The drying process in its manufacture, reduces moisture content to about 7%, giving it a longer shelf life than cake yeast. When rehydrated, it provides ultimate baking activity in all yeast dough, low sugar to highly sweetened breads…. |

Bread: $25.19 2005 IACP Award Winner – First Book: The Julia Child Award! A comprehensive, illustrated bread-making reference from an award-winning master baker. Interest in fresh-baked breads is on the rise both in restaurants and at home, where more and more people are turning to the age-old comforts of baking and breaking bread with family and friends–the perfect antidote to modern stress. This book puts perfect loaves within reach of serious home bakers and professionals, detailing how to create everything from Baguettes and Whole Wheat Bread with Hazelnuts and Currants to Semolina Bread and Focaccia con Formaggio. It contains more than 118 recipes, including a whole chapter on decorative breads, as well as detailed coverage of bread baking techniques, from scaling and mixing through shaping, scoring, and baking. Nearly 250 beautiful black-and-white illustrations demonstrate methods step by step, while full-color inserts throughout the book show a broad selection of both simple and decorative finished breads. Jeffrey Hamelman (Hartland,VT) has been baking professionally for more than 25 years. He is the Director of the Bakery and the Baking Education Center at King Arthur Flour in Norwich, Vermont. He was the captain of the United States team that won the prestigious Coupe du Monde de la Boulangerie (the World Cup of Baking) in Paris. He became the 76th Certified Master Baker in the United States in 1998 |
